Spinach, Giant Noble (Spinacea oleracea), packet of 100 seeds

$2.95

Family:  Goosefoot (Chenopodiaceae)

Annual.  50 to 60 days to maturity.

(Long-standing Gaudry)  Giant Noble is an  heirloom cultivar dating back to 1926.  The leaves are large, the plants are prolific, and they are heat-tolerant and slow to bolt.  Thick, juicy leaves rich in chlorophyll, Vit C, A, E, B6, thiamin, riboflavin, folate, magnesium and potassium. Sow in early spring.  Soil temp must be below 85 degrees F. for efficient germination.  Scatter seed on a prepared seedbed, barely cover and tamp.  Keep cool and moist.  Thin to 6 inches apart.
